Beijing: A recent scientific study conducted by Chinese researchers from the Beijing Research Institute of Uranium Geology, Peking University, and Shandong University has discovered that the mantle on the far side of the moon is cooler than that on the near side.
According to Qatar News Agency, the scientists reached these results after analyzing the lunar farside soil samples collected by China’s Chang’e-6 lunar probe. This discovery provides the petrological and geochemical evidence for a temperature contrast between the lunar nearside and farside mantles, supplying the critical dataset needed to elucidate the moon’s evolution.
